How to uninstall Microsoft PowerPoint MUI (Chinese (Simplified)) 2013 from your PC

You can find on this page details on how to remove Microsoft PowerPoint MUI (Chinese (Simplified)) 2013 for Windows. It is produced by Microsoft Corporation. You can read more on Microsoft Corporation or check for application updates here. Usually the Microsoft PowerPoint MUI (Chinese (Simplified)) 2013 application is found in the C:\Program Files\Microsoft Office folder, depending on the user's option during setup. The full command line for uninstalling Microsoft PowerPoint MUI (Chinese (Simplified)) 2013 is MsiExec.exe /X{90150000-0018-0804-1000-0000000FF1CE}. Note that if you will type this command in Start / Run Note you may get a notification for admin rights. The application's main executable file occupies 1.76 MB (1847944 bytes) on disk and is named POWERPNT.EXE.
